    Not Rubbish! Romeo and Juliet! Sun 22nd July! Outdoors!

    Enemies. Balconies. Kissing. Sausage rolls! Shakespeare’s iconic tale is ‘Rubbished’ at Buxton Pavilion this July for the Buxton Fringe courtesy of High Peak Community Arts. Sporting a national reputation, from school tours to work with the Royal Shakespeare Company, this all-male, all-silly troupe present Shakespeare’s most hilarious tragedy ever.     Bird Life Textiles Celebration!

    Project eARTh invites you to the celebration and unveiling of ‘Bird Life Textiles’, hand-printed, appliqued and embroidered curtains, made especially for Buxton URC Church (Hardwick Square East SK17 6PT).     ‘Uplifting Nature’

    Join us to celebrate and unveil these beautiful ceramic sculptures made by Project eARTh participants with artist Elaine Lim-Newton. They have been designed especially for Haddon Hall Care Home’s garden, to give brightness and colour, even in the depths of winter. Monday 21st May, 10.30am. Free event.
